Dichlorophenylsilane

CAS 1631-84-1Cl2SiHC6H5Chemical Synthesis

Dichlorophenylsilane (CAS 1631-84-1), with the linear formula Cl2SiHC6H5 and a molecular weight of 177.10 g/mol, is a valuable organosilicon compound. It serves as a key intermediate in organic synthesis, particularly in the introduction of phenylsilyl groups. Its reactivity makes it suitable for applications in chemical synthesis and as a reagent in protection and derivatization strategies within research and industrial settings.

01 /Applications

Organic Synthesis Intermediate

Dichlorophenylsilane acts as a versatile building block in the synthesis of more complex organosilicon compounds. Its phenylsilyl moiety can be incorporated into various organic frameworks, facilitating the creation of novel materials and molecules.

Protecting Group Chemistry

This compound can be employed as a reagent for the protection of hydroxyl or amine functionalities. The resulting silyl ethers or silyl amines are often stable under various reaction conditions and can be selectively removed when needed.

Derivatization Reagent

In analytical chemistry, dichlorophenylsilane can be used to derivatize compounds, enhancing their detectability or volatility for chromatographic analysis. This aids in the identification and quantification of various substances.

Silicon-Based Material Precursor

As a silicon-containing molecule, it may serve as a precursor in the development of specialized silicon-based materials with tailored properties for electronic or optical applications.

02 /Properties
Molecular weight177.10
Linear formulaCl2SiHC6H5
Assay≥98%
Boiling point65-66 °C/10 mmHg(lit.)
Density1.204 g/mL at 25 °C(lit.)
Refractive indexn20/D 1.525(lit.)
03 /Safety & handling
GHS hazard pictogram: Flammable (GHS02)
Flammable
GHS hazard pictogram: Corrosive (GHS05)
Corrosive
Danger

Hazard statements

  • H226Flammable liquid and vapour
  • H314Causes severe skin burns and eye damage

Precautionary statements

  • P280Wear protective gloves, clothing and eye/face protection
  • P305IF IN EYES
  • P310Immediately call a POISON CENTER or doctor
Protective equipmentFaceshields, full-face respirator (US), Gloves, Goggles, multi-purpose combination respirator cartridge (US), type ABEK (EN14387) respirator filter
Flash point48 °C / 118.4 °F
Transport (UN / ADR)UN 2986 3(8) / PGII
Water hazard class (WGK, DE)3
Hazard codes (EU)C
Risk statements (R)10-14-34
Safety statements (S)26-36/37/39-45
Supplemental hazardsReacts violently with water.
